Factory speakers are the easiest performance bottleneck to fix. After a few years of daily driving, factory paper cones get tired, surrounds dry out, and clarity drops noticeably even on stock head-unit power. Our techs install direct-fit replacement coaxials, full component sets with separate tweeters and crossovers, and aftermarket adapter rings where the new speakers don't bolt directly into the factory location. Every install includes proper baffle prep, butyl-rope ring sealing, weatherproof terminal connections, and an optional sound-deadening upgrade on the inner door skin to dramatically tighten the bass response of front-stage speakers. We also handle tweeter relocation when the factory tweeter pod is in a poor position, moving them to A-pillar or sail-panel pods often fixes a thin, off-axis sound stage that no speaker swap alone can fix. Common sizes we stock include 6.5", 6×9", 5.25", 4", and pillar-mount tweeters. Coronado has a heavy mix of marine and Jeep customers, and we handle both regularly. Whether you need a new amplified sound bar for a Wrangler that lives with the top off year-round, or a full tower-audio install for a wakeboarding boat at Glorietta Bay, we have the gear and the experience to handle it. Marine audio installs use weatherproof, UV-rated speakers and corrosion-resistant amplifiers, no shortcuts on connections, no automotive parts that will fail in salt air. Jeep audio installs use overhead sound bars sized for Wranglers and Gladiators, weatherproof tube speakers for roll bars, and kick-panel adds for vehicles where door speakers aren't enough.
